- Government Support and Regulations
The Mexican government has put in place policies that focus on the sustainable management of water resources and treatment of wastewater. The National Water Commission (CONAGUA) actively participates in the efforts directed towards better water conservation practices, improvement of wastewater treatment facilities, and protection of water quality. Over time, the regulations on the discharge of sewage effluents have grown tighter, increasing the need for wastewater treatment technology. Furthermore, the government is promoting the recycling and reclamation of treated water, especially in industries and agriculture, thus enhancing the sustainable water treatment methods through the reclamation processes.
- Technological Advancements in Treatment Systems
One of the major drivers of growth of the water and wastewater treatment industry in Mexico is technological innovation. Advanced technologies such as membrane filtration, reverse osmosis, and ultraviolet (UV) disinfection are gaining popularity for the treatment of water and wastewater. These technologies enhance the quality of water by removing pollutants and making it safe for reuse. In addition, the application of modern digital technologies such as IoT sensors and other automated equipment are improving management practices, lowering costs, and increasing the efficiency of water treatment plants.
